What is Pacira BioSciences, Inc.'s service — due 2027?
Pacira BioSciences, Inc. (PCRX) reported service — due 2027 of $16M in Q4 2025.
What does service — due 2027 mean?
Represents the portion of contractual service-related purchase obligations scheduled for settlement during the 2027 fiscal year. This metric assists in forecasting medium-term cash outflows and evaluating the company's commitment to service-based operational expenditures. It provides visibility into the company's future financial obligations beyond the immediate fiscal period.
